#424b90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#424b90 is composed of 25.9% red, 29.4%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.2% cyan, 47.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 41.2%. #424b90 color hex could be obtained by blending #8496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#424b90
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040509 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#424b90
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626470 is the less saturated color, while #0119d1 is the most saturated one.
